Over 10,000+ Results for Decatur, Illinois, United States, Jobs
Crown Nissan of Decatur
Decatur, Illinois, United States, 62523
18 days ago
Kohl's Peru
1 days ago
Heartland Bank and Trust Company
3 days ago
Prime Communications
ServiceMaster Clean of Fraser Valley
2 days ago
Cass Concepts
5 days ago
Netskope, Inc.
Chicago, Illinois, United States
7 days ago
Instawork
Chicago, Illinois, United States, 60601
6 days ago
Mondelez International
12 days ago